Barbette Bastille Day Block Party

Nobody ever said a transatlantic transition would be easy. 
Thankfully, this last weekend Minneapolis offered the best sort of balm for its Francophile souls.
{Barbette's Bastille Day Block Party} 
--Vin blanc, s'il vous plaĆ®t.--
The local restaurant specializing in French dining and amusements (I like amusements!) threw a swinging block party - food, libations, live music. Scorching heat didn't stop lots of cool young things from coming out to celebrate France & prison-storming revolutions, and let's be honest, day drink.
Super French, huh? 
The food was good but I still got a little wistful dreaming of Parisian street food: kabobs, samari sauce, a nutella and banana crepe (drool).  
Also, lots of scantily-clad females, baseball caps and scary pronunciations of Bastille Day made good reminders of our middle America coordinates.  
Rouge, Bleu et Blanc. 
{{Red, White and Blue}}
\\\a tangible little piece of Paris/// 
 The music was awesome all day but when Astronautalis jumped on stage, he killed it. The crowd got into it and it was the perfect icing on the cake for a day that reminded me of why I love Minneapolis. It is full of creative people that aren't afraid to get excited about the things that they like, something the Parisienne self-aware cool doesn't aways permit. 
But hey, maybe this is our Midwest science.

Beach House at La Maroquinerie

Christina and I managed to get ourselves into the sold-out Beach House show at La Maroquinerie in the 20eme.
---Boy, was it worth it---
It was such a relaxed show with a really solid set. And they played for a long time! 
ps - La Maroquinerie is a very cool place. Go early for a show and enjoy a libation in their usually packed courtyard before heading down to small-in-a-good-way concert hall.
